Understand - it's not 'why'
you might behave in a certain way.
It's easy to know why you might do something,
or react in a particular way to an event.
It's usually a combination of what you were taught at
school, church etc,
how you were treated by your parents, guardians and associates
as a child or teenager, the opinions you have formed from
those events, the environment you grew up in,
and something in your nature which
causes you to think of yourself
in a particular way.
Knowing why you think of yourself in certain ways
is certainly helpful in discovering the cause
of a problem or a success.
But it hasn't got much to do with magical thinking or
the
Ways of the Wise Ones, since we all have some sort of
history or other to look back on and analyse
if we choose to, yet not everyone who
does that ends up on the path to
magical awareness.
To gain - magical - insight into yourself it's
necessary to know - how - you are.
To know the thoughts running through your mind
and the emotions attached to them.
To be able to stop at any moment and say to yourself
- 'this is how I am AT THE MOMENT'-
and to say it without any form of judgement
or need for reward or punishment.
This is similar to 'being' in the moment.
But this is an act, not only of experience,
but of comprehension.
'Knowing' the moment.
Understanding it and yourself at the same time.
I say again that you will need a teacher or guide to
assist you in this - at least at the beginning.
This guide will be one who is able to observe *you*
- and help you observe yourself -
dispassionately and at will.
More importantly, this guide will also be able to help
you with what to do next - when you have achieved
your ability in personal observation.
Begin this as soon as you can - the sooner you
start the sooner you will find your guide.
